Output 79faa841b33ee3fd6a05da6e691059fc8862ef4c926e74edf093a4b6b1728e31:7

value
406834
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c866c7256a63bc2a430449b724164333e8e21aeb OP_EQUAL
address
3KxeC3Y6CABeMB2fHpdakqA8r1CQZtMh8s
transaction
79faa841b33ee3fd6a05da6e691059fc8862ef4c926e74edf093a4b6b1728e31
spent
true